Samsung certified design tools for its 5nm EUV process

Samsung has officially validated and certified the Cadence and Synopsys design tools, which cover the entire design flow of a chip to be manufactured according to the company’s 5nm EUV process so that chips can now be developed for this process. MariaDB moves to the Cloud: portrayed by SkySQL

MariaDB Corporation announced the launch of the MariaDB SkySQL database, available as a cloud service – database-as-a-service (DBaaS). The new service is based on the MariaDB platform optimized for cloud systems. MariaDB SkySQL can be used for transactions or for collecting and storing analytical data. Intel suspended Itanium 9700 processor and marked the end of an era

Intel informed its partners and customers on Thursday that it will no longer be using its Kittson Itanium 9700 series processors, the latest Itanium chips on the market.
